在C++中,OPC(Open Connectivity Foundation)數據轉換的方便程度取決于多個因素,包括你所使用的OPC庫、你的編程經驗以及你想要轉換的數據類型和復雜性。
OPC是一種工業自動化行業標準,用于實現設備之間的通信和數據交換。它提供了一種通用的方式來訪問和操作工業控制系統中的數據。在C++中進行OPC數據轉換,通常需要使用特定的OPC庫,如OPCDAA客戶端庫等。
使用OPC庫可以方便地實現C++與OPC服務器之間的通信和數據轉換。這些庫通常提供了易于使用的API,使得你可以通過簡單的函數調用實現數據的讀取和寫入。此外,許多OPC庫還支持多種數據類型,包括基本數據類型(如整數、浮點數、字符串等)和復雜數據類型(如結構體、數組等),這使得你可以靈活地處理各種類型的數據。
然而,需要注意的是,雖然OPC數據轉換本身可能相對方便,但在實際應用中可能還需要考慮其他因素,如網絡延遲、數據量大小、安全性等。因此,在選擇和使用OPC庫時,建議仔細評估你的具體需求和應用場景,以確保數據轉換的效率和可靠性。
總的來說,如果你熟悉C++編程并且能夠選擇合適的OPC庫,那么在C++中進行OPC數據轉換應該是相對方便的。